Basement cement pouring services involve the process of creating a solid, durable concrete foundation for a basement. This typically includes preparing the site, setting up forms to shape the concrete, and pouring the cement evenly to ensure a level surface. Skilled contractors use specialized tools and techniques to achieve a smooth, strong finish that provides a reliable base for flooring or further construction. Properly poured basement concrete is essential for ensuring the stability and longevity of the entire foundation structure.
This service helps address a variety of common problems homeowners encounter with their basements. For instance, uneven or cracked floors can lead to water seepage, pests, and structural concerns. A professionally poured concrete slab can help prevent water intrusion by creating a sealed, stable surface that resists shifting and cracking over time. Additionally, a well-executed pour can improve insulation and reduce noise, making the basement more functional and comfortable for storage, living space, or recreational areas.

The overview below groups typical Basement Cement Pouring proj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Woodinville, WA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or concrete pouring projects like small basement patches or localized repairs generally range from $250 to $600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, with fewer projects reaching the higher end. Local contractors can provide estimates based on specific project details.
Standard Basement Pouring - For standard basement cement pouring, costs usually fall between $3,000 and $7,000. This range covers most typical full pours for basement slabs in Woodinville and nearby areas. Larger or more complex projects may exceed this range.
Full Basement Replacement - Complete basement cement replacement can range from $8,000 to $15,000 or more, depending on size and scope. Many projects stay within this high-tier range, though very extensive or custom work can push costs higher. Local pros can assess specific needs for accurate pricing.
Large or Complex Projects - Larger, more complex basement cement pouring projects, such as those involving reinforced structures or unusual site conditions, can reach $20,000 or higher. These projects are less common and typically require detailed estimates from experienced local contractors.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the benefits of pouring a concrete basement slab? A properly poured basement cement slab provides a stable foundation, helps prevent moisture issues, and enhances the overall durability of the basement space.
How do local contractors prepare a basement for cement pouring? Contractors typically assess the site, ensure proper excavation, install reinforcement, and set up forms to create a level, secure base for the concrete.
What types of concrete finishes are available for basement slabs? Common finishes include smooth, broom, stamped, and textured surfaces, each offering different aesthetic and functional qualities.
What factors influence the quality of a basement cement pour? Proper site preparation, quality materials, reinforcement placement, and skilled workmanship all contribute to a successful cement pour.
